Mark Rothko at Museo d'Arte Moderna Ca' Pesaro, Venezia, 1970 Offset lithograph Numbered in pencil 250/500 in the lower left front, not signed Frame Included: elegantly floated and framed in a museum quality white washed wood frame with UV plexiglass This dazzling offset lithograph was published on the occasion of Mark Rothko's exhibition at the Museo d'Arte Moderna Ca' Pesaro Venezia (Venice, Italy) from June to October 1970. This was the first Memorial exhibition done after Mark Rothko took his life months earlier on February 25, 1970. This exhibition had almost 30 paintings shown in the Museo d'Arte Moderna Ca' Pesaro, in conjunction with the 35th Venice Biennale. While this lithograph is technically a poster, it is printed on fine art paper that is thicker and of so much higher quality than what is seen today; the European, 1970s craftsmanship is evident, and worthy of a major Museum retrospective of the era. Below is an excerpt of a contemporaneous New York Times review of the exhibition: " One would have perhaps thought that the elemental pictorial vocabulary and palette of Rothko would have sorely clashed with the opulent background of Venetian splendor. Instead, his glowing luminous rectangles superimposed on other glowing luminous rectangles were at one with their surroundings, resonating formal currents and countercurrents with them." - David L. Shirey, The New York Times (November 21, 1970) Measurements: Frame: 42.75 x 29 x 2 inches Print: 39 x 25 inches Publisher: Museo d'Arte Moderna Ca' Pesaro, Venezia
